PSEB slaps Rs 29.52 lakh penalty on marriage palace

Fatehgarh Sahib, Aug 25 (UNI) Punjab State Electricity Board has slapped a penalty of Rs 29.52 lakh for power-theft against a marriage place on Gobindgarh Road at village Salani in this district A team of PSEB officials from Amloh, raided the palace which did not even have a power meter and detected that around 10 air-conditioners were running in the palace through illegal 'kundi' connections.

The team found 97.344 kilowatt load in the palace and imposed penalty of Rs 29.52 lakh, sources said.
